Try to look for a USB dac that has native ASIO support at the driver level. You can also sometimes use ASIO4ALL to provide most of the functionality of ASIO, but at some point it has to be converted to a protocol the particular dac and/or OS kernel supports.

This may be much less of an issue with newer versions of Windows and with Linux.. (ASIO IIRC was a work around for various windows xp kernel issues where latency and unwanted sample rate conversion, the kmixer, etc.. were issues.)
